Major players in the global Transient Protection Diodes market include:
Toshiba America, Inc. (USA)
Hitachi Ltd. (Japan)
Microsemi Corporation (USA)
Central Semiconductor Corp. (USA)
Shindengen Electric Manufacturing Co. Ltd (Japan)
Vishay Intertechnology, Inc. (USA)
M/A-Com Technology Solutions (USA)
Semtech Corporation (USA)
Toshiba Corp. (Japan)
Diodes Incorporated (USA)
Panasonic Corporation (Japan)
Nihon Inter Electronics Corporation (Japan)
Sanyo Semiconductor Co. Ltd (Japan)
ON Semiconductor Corp. (USA)
STMicroelectronics (Switzerland)
NXP Semiconductors (The Netherlands)
ROHM Co., Ltd. (Japan)
Renesas Electronics Corporation (Japan)
Semikron (Germany)
Fairchild Semiconductor International Inc. (USA)
IXYS Corporation (USA)
Infineon Technologies AG (Germany)
